Iceland - Import of Fresh or Chilled Whole Mackerel
Since 2014, Iceland Import of Fresh or Chilled Whole Mackerel increased 43.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 26 among other countries in Import of Fresh or Chilled Whole Mackerel with $746,916.81. Iceland is overtaken by Malaysia, which was number 25 with $755,182.78 and is followed by Belgium with $703,818.32. Norway ranked the highest with $138,603,992.81 in 2019, that is an increase of 1.6% compared to 2018. Denmark, France and Saudi Arabia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Mauritius recorded the best 5 years average growth at +223.6% per year, while Palau recorded the worst performance at -57.7% per year.
